two.1.4) Short description

Surrey is intending to procuring a new stroke support service which will be delivered for 2 years with an option to extend for a further third year.

The service offers tailored support after discharge from hospital back to an individual’s home or into their community for the short, medium and long term. Commissioners work closely with colleagues from across the health system to ensure that this service is part of the wider Integrated Stroke Delivery Network (ISDN).
